[Cartoon of the New Deal]

Description: Cartoon depiction of the New Deal introduced during the Great Depression. Picture shows a mother pig with many teats and "Old Faithful, The Tax Payer" written on her. Behind her are seventeen piglets with acronyms written on them, including "AAA," "CC," and "FERA." At the bottom of the picture is the title: "A Small Part of the Brood."

[Portrait of James Quincy Sharpe.]

Description: Photograph of James Quincy Sharpe posing for a portrait. He is wearing a high-collared shirt, bow tie, and dark jacket. The reverse side of the photo has a handwritten note that indicates that he was the brother of John M. Sharpe. Typed notes indicate that he died in 1916 following a mill accident and that his daughters were adopted by his brother.
